大棚里,农民给专家“上课”
Liao Ning Ri Bao· 2026-01-07 00:54
"大棚倒茬都要消毒,就这么一埋靠得住吗?""靠得住,我试了十来年没出过问题。""对下茬有没 有影响?""不光没影响,还有丰富的养分供应呢。"……一连串发问来自省内各地的农技员、种植大 户,答问的则是45岁的农民刘子成。 冬日的上午,在朝阳市喀喇沁左翼蒙古族自治县丛元号村的一栋大棚里,围绕刘子成自创的蔬菜秸 秆全量还田,交流异常活跃。近3年来,这样的考察队伍来了一拨又一拨,其中不乏国家农业专家、工 程院院士。刘子成坦言:"没想到这事能惊动了这么多人!" 当天阳光很足,棚里新一茬番茄秧苗已近两尺高,绿意盎然。踩在苗间的垄上,暄软感直冲脚底, 这一发现让观摩者连连称奇。刘子成解释,棚里的蔬菜秸秆还不够用,又加了一部分玉米秸秆。 蔬菜秸秆就地还田,缘自刘子成多年前的一次尝试。他发现个别菜苗叶有病菌,就给植株做个记 号,并随手摘下病叶埋进土里,想看一下病菌是否会传染下茬,结果"啥事没有"。打那以后,刘子成胆 子更大了,整棚秸秆不离棚,隔垄掩埋腐熟。 扒开土层,看到未经粉碎的玉米秸秆,辽宁惠丰达农业科技有限公司总经理王树国满是疑惑:"蔬 菜秸秆水分大,腐熟速度快,那干燥的玉米秸秆腐熟慢咋办?"刘子成回应:"不用追求快腐熟 ...

从“不用记”到“不记不行” 这名脱贫户的账本为何越记越详细
Xin Hua Wang· 2025-11-11 23:48
Core Insights - The article highlights the transformation of Bai Yinbao's family from poverty to stable income through diversified agricultural practices and government support [2][5] - It emphasizes the importance of ecological protection and sustainable farming methods in improving the livelihoods of local farmers [4][5] Group 1: Economic Transformation - Bai Yinbao's family income increased from less than 4,000 yuan per capita in 2014 to over 10,000 yuan after stable poverty alleviation in 2020, reflecting a significant economic improvement [2] - The family now has multiple income sources, including livestock sales, subsidies, and crop production, with at least seven to eight different revenue streams [2][3] - Bai Yinbao's livestock count has grown to 170 sheep and 32 cattle, with additional income from a subsidy of 11,000 yuan for calves produced [3] Group 2: Agricultural Practices - The introduction of a 1.19 million square meter livestock breeding area in 2022 has improved livestock health and productivity through centralized feeding and mature breeding techniques [3] - Bai Yinbao participates in a "borrow chicken return chicken" project, receiving 100 free chicks and generating over 10,000 yuan annually from chicken sales and subsidies [3] - The cultivation of 120 acres of corn and 30 acres of soybeans, along with 2 acres of beans in the yard, yields over 60,000 yuan annually from crop sales and subsidies [3] Group 3: Ecological Initiatives - The establishment of a 1,500-acre seabuckthorn forest in 2019 has improved land conditions and generated an annual collective income of 200,000 yuan for the village [3] - Bai Yinbao served as a forest ranger in 2020, earning a salary of 10,000 yuan, and received ecological compensation of 2,846.58 yuan for planting shrubs to combat desertification [4] Group 4: Government Support and Monitoring - The local government conducts regular monitoring of 1,676 households at risk of returning to poverty, implementing targeted support measures based on identified risks [5] - New monitoring efforts have identified 367 households and 972 individuals this year, with tailored assistance plans developed to prevent poverty [5]
